Go for Gold! Nesthy Petecio receives outpouring support as she attempts for another gold medal for the Philippines

TJ GacuraBy TJ GacuraJuly 29, 2021No Comments2 Mins Read
Share
Facebook Twitter Reddit Pinterest Email

Olympiad boxer Nesthy Petecio will be attempting to give the Philippines another gold medal, and Filipinos are totally backing her up.

Nesthy became the first Filipina boxer who clinched an Olympic medal after defeating Yeni Marcela Arias of Colombia via a unanimous decision, advancing to the semifinals, July 28.

This also meant that she is the first Filipino boxer—male or female—to win an Olympic medal since Mansueto “Onyok” Velasco bagged a silver medal in the 1996 Atlanta Games.

Over Twitter, many are encouraging Nesthy to go for gold and join weightlifter Hidilyn Diaz who gave the Philippines its first-ever gold medal.

Analyst Edson Guido shared the good news on his Twitter account. Two more wins, and Nesthy will be the second Filipino athlete to give the Philippines a gold medal in the Olympics.
